The True Time Lost Per Retightening Stop
Time lost per stop varies by company, but field data commonly reports each binder check and retightening requiring ten to twenty minutes. When multiplied throughout a shift, these stops can erode an hour or more from a driver’s daily productivity. For a distribution center managing dozens of deliveries daily, this translates to several collective hours lost from the supply chain rhythm. When freight is tightly scheduled, unplanned re-tightening can force dispatchers to revise plans mid-day, creating downstream delays at client drop-off locations.
This lost time directly disrupts route scheduling, inventory management and service commitments. In competitive US transportation networks, where carriers are often contracted for tight SLAs, the cost of every paused minute accumulates into lost customer trust and potential financial penalties.
Direct Cost Impact: Fuel and Labor
Fuel consumption rises with every unscheduled stop initiated for cargo stop delays. Heavier loads, uneven terrain and adverse weather amplify slippage risk, thus increasing retightening frequency. Each deceleration, idle and re-acceleration cycle burns more diesel. Multiplied across the fleet, this leads to a noticeable uptick in monthly fuel bills. Labor costs also stack up with each minute a driver spends outside the vehicle attending to restraints rather than driving.
Some estimates show the cost of labor and fuel for recurring binder retightening can comprise 4-7% of total trip expenses for long-haul fleets. For fleet managers, these losses affect budgeting accuracy, operational sustainability and can even erode thin profit margins. When competing for major contracts, these seemingly minor inefficiencies become a deciding factor in winning bids.
Driver Fatigue and Safety Implications of Cargo Stop Delays
Driver fatigue emerges as a major issue caused by frequent manual binder checks and adjustments. Performing strenuous roadside tasks, especially in difficult weather or hazardous traffic conditions, increases the risk of accidents and injuries. Every stop demands alertness, physical effort and attention to detail, all while drivers are exposed to the elements and potential hazards.
Fatigue from continual interruptions can lower a driver’s concentration and performance as the day progresses. Safety, always at the forefront for professional haulers, is put at risk by repetitive physical labor. Fewer stops with advanced systems lead to less fatigue and safer overall fleet outcomes.
